Retention in Logistics Is an Operating Model Issue, Not Just a Product Issue
Many logistics platforms assume churn is caused primarily by missing features. In reality, retention often declines because customers experience slow implementation, disconnected workflows, poor exception handling, and limited visibility into service performance. A multi-tenant ERP service design addresses these issues by creating a standardized operating layer for onboarding, billing, workflow orchestration, user management, reporting, and lifecycle governance. This is where a partner SaaS platform becomes commercially valuable: it turns service delivery into a repeatable recurring revenue platform rather than a sequence of custom projects.

How Multi-Tenant Service Design Improves Retention
A multi-tenant SaaS platform improves retention by making service quality more consistent across the customer base. Standardized tenant provisioning reduces deployment delays. Shared automation frameworks reduce manual onboarding. Centralized monitoring improves operational visibility. Common governance policies reduce security and compliance drift. Most importantly, the partner can continuously improve the service model across all tenants rather than solving the same issue separately in each customer environment.
| Service Design Element | Retention Impact | Partner Profitability Impact |
|---|---|---|
| Standardized tenant provisioning | Faster onboarding and lower early-stage churn | Lower implementation labor per customer |
| Workflow automation for order, inventory, billing, and exception handling | Higher operational reliability and user adoption | Reduced support burden and improved service margins |
| Centralized operational intelligence | Better visibility into service performance and customer health | Improved upsell timing and account management efficiency |
| Managed release and change control | Less disruption during updates | Lower maintenance complexity across the portfolio |
| White-label customer experience | Stronger partner loyalty and brand continuity | Greater pricing control and recurring revenue ownership |
In logistics, these benefits are practical rather than theoretical. Consider a regional ERP partner serving mid-market distributors and transport operators. Under a single-tenant model, each customer receives a customized deployment with separate workflows, separate support processes, and inconsistent reporting. The partner's margin erodes as support complexity rises. Under a multi-tenant service design, the partner can deploy a common logistics service framework with configurable workflows for shipment processing, proof-of-delivery reconciliation, invoice matching, and warehouse replenishment. The result is faster onboarding, more predictable support, and stronger customer retention.

Workflow Automation Opportunities in Logistics ERP Services
Workflow automation is one of the most effective retention levers in logistics because it directly affects service reliability and labor efficiency. A workflow automation platform should not be treated as an optional add-on. It should be part of the core service design. Partners that automate repetitive operational tasks reduce customer friction, improve data consistency, and create measurable value that supports renewals and expansion.
- Automate customer onboarding, tenant setup, user provisioning, and role assignment to reduce time to value.
- Automate order-to-cash workflows including shipment confirmation, invoice generation, dispute routing, and payment follow-up.
- Automate inventory and warehouse exception handling to improve service responsiveness and reduce manual intervention.
- Automate subscription billing, usage visibility, and service reporting to strengthen recurring revenue governance.
- Automate customer health monitoring using operational intelligence platform metrics such as login activity, workflow completion rates, support trends, and deployment status.
These automation layers are especially valuable for MSPs and system integrators that need to scale service delivery without scaling headcount at the same rate. In a partner-first model, automation is not only a technical efficiency measure. It is a margin protection strategy.
Implementation Considerations and Tradeoffs
A multi-tenant ERP service design requires disciplined implementation choices. Partners must decide which processes should be standardized across tenants and which should remain configurable by customer segment. Over-customization weakens scalability. Over-standardization can reduce fit for complex logistics operations. The right balance usually involves a common platform core with configurable workflow templates, role models, reporting layers, and integration patterns.
There are also infrastructure decisions to make. Some logistics customers will accept shared multi-tenant environments, while others may require dedicated cloud options for regulatory, contractual, or performance reasons. A mature managed SaaS platform should support both models without forcing the partner to redesign the service architecture. Governance and Operational Resilience Requirements
Retention is closely linked to governance. Logistics customers are unlikely to renew if service changes are poorly controlled, data access is inconsistent, or operational incidents are handled reactively. Partners need governance frameworks that cover tenant isolation, release management, workflow version control, auditability, service-level monitoring, and customer lifecycle management. This is particularly important for OEM software companies and digital agencies that are expanding into managed platform services and may not yet have mature SaaS operations disciplines.
Operational resilience should be designed into the service model from the start. That includes backup policies, incident response procedures, environment monitoring, integration failure handling, and rollback planning for updates. A cloud-native SaaS architecture with managed platform operations reduces the burden on partners, but governance ownership still matters. The partner remains accountable for customer outcomes even when infrastructure is managed centrally.

ROI and Partner Profitability Considerations
The ROI case for multi-tenant ERP service design is strongest when evaluated across the full customer lifecycle. Initial gains come from lower onboarding effort and faster deployment. Medium-term gains come from reduced support complexity, better automation, and improved subscription visibility. Long-term gains come from higher retention, more expansion revenue, and lower cost to serve. Partners should measure profitability not only by implementation margin, but by annual recurring revenue per customer, support hours per tenant, automation coverage, renewal rates, and upsell conversion.
A common mistake is to focus only on top-line subscription growth while ignoring service delivery economics. A profitable recurring revenue platform requires standardized operations, clear packaging, and disciplined governance. When those elements are in place, partners can improve gross margin over time because each new tenant benefits from an already-optimized service framework.
